China aims to become global innovator
By Zhang Yunbi | China Daily | Updated: 2018-02-01 07:16
China has unveiled its goal of making itself into a major global science and innovation center by the middle of the century.
The country is also poised to produce a large trove of original scientific breakthroughs and cutting-edge experts, according to a guideline signed by Premier Li Keqiang earlier this month and made public by the State Council on Wednesday.
The latest unveiled goals are part of China's freshly made blueprint for boosting the country's scientific research in fundamental areas such as mathematics and physics.
